#fdf659 hex color
In a RGB color space, hex #fdf659 is composed of 99.2% red, 96.5% green and 34.9%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 2.8% magenta, 64.8% yellow and 0.8% black. It has a hue angle of 57.4 degrees, a saturation of 97.6% and a lightness of 67.1%. #fdf659 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ffb2 with #fbed00. Closest websafe color is: #ffff66.

● #fdf659 color description : Soft yellow.
The hexadecimal color #fdf659 has RGB values of R:253, G:246, B:89 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.03, Y:0.65, K:0.01. Its decimal value is 16643673.

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#080800 is the darkest color, while #fffef4 is the lightest one.
